Why OneVoiceUnited?

Everywhere I look there is dissension.  We continually find a reason to separate ourselves.  To diminish others. To judge.

The Body of Christ is not about separation – but rather a joining together.  A cohesion.  A unity of voices praising our Lord and our God.  A unity of the entire Body prostrating ourselves before our only King.
